Journal Descriptions

International Transactions in Operational Research is committed to advancing and promoting the methodology, understanding, education, and practice of operational research throughout the world. We do this by creating bridges between theory and application and academics and practitioners. We are the official journal of the International Federation of Operational Research Societies (IFORS). International Transactions in Operational Research (ITOR) aims to advance and promote the methodology, understanding, education and practice of Operational Research (OR) by creating bridges between theory and application and academics and practitioners. The journal also has the goal of fostering the interface of Operational Research with related disciplines, such as management science, data science and analytics, computer science, artificial intelligence and machine learning, economics and game theory, simulation and statistics, applied mathematics, mathematical programming and optimization, large scale networks, computer and social networks, among others. International Transactions in Operational Research is the official journal of the International Federation of Operational Research Societies (IFORS). As such, International Transactions in Operational Research is committed to advance and promote the methodology, understanding, education and practice of Operational Research (OR) throughout the World.
